Heretics by Gilbert Keith Chesterton is a bold and intellectually provocative collection of essays in which Chesterton examines and challenges the dominant thinkers, movements, and assumptions of his time.
With his signature wit, paradox, and clarity, Chesterton critiques modern ideologies and cultural trends, questioning the foundations of contemporary thought and exposing what he sees as inconsistencies in popular philosophy. Each essay engages directly with influential intellectual figures, offering sharp analysis paired with humor and moral reflection.
Rather than simply dismissing opposing viewpoints, Chesterton carefully dismantles them through reasoned argument, vivid imagery, and unexpected insight. His writing is both entertaining and deeply thought-provoking, encouraging readers to reconsider accepted beliefs and examine the assumptions behind modern life.
Heretics stands as one of Chesterton's most influential works of cultural and philosophical criticism. It remains essential reading for anyone interested in the intersection of literature, philosophy, and social commentary, and continues to spark discussion on truth, belief, and intellectual freedom.
